1. Conquistador Golf Course

Conquistador Golf Course in Cortez, Colorado was opened in 1963 and designed by Press Maxwell. The course features 6852 yards from the Blue tees for a par of 72 with a rating of 69.5, 6378 yards from the White tees for a par of 72 with a rating of 67.5, 5576 yards from the Red tees for a par of 72 with a rating of 70.2. Conquistador Golf Course is a 18-hole (Public) course and it has about 24,000 (estimated) rounds played annually.

2. Aurora Hills Golf Course

Aurora Hills Golf Course in Aurora, Colorado was opened in 1968 and designed by Henry Hughes. The course features 6735 yards from the Blue tees for a par of 72 with a rating of 70.1, 6446 yards from the White tees for a par of 72 with a rating of 68.8, 5919 yards from the Red tees for a par of 72 with a rating of N/A. Aurora Hills Golf Course is a 18-hole (Public) course and it has about 65,000 (estimated) rounds played annually.

3. West Golf Course at Broadmoor Golf Club

West Golf Course at Broadmoor Golf Club in Colorado Springs, Colorado was opened in 1965 and designed by Robert Trent Jones, Sr.. The course features 7190 yards from the Blue tees for a par of 72 with a rating of 73.3, 6493 yards from the White tees for a par of 72 with a rating of 70.0, 5573 yards from the Red tees for a par of 72 with a rating of 70.5. West Golf Course at Broadmoor Golf Club is a 54-hole (Resort) course and it has about 57,000 (estimated) rounds played annually.
